public sealed class CloudIdentityCustomerAccount : IMessage<CloudIdentityCustomerAccount>, IEquatable<CloudIdentityCustomerAccount>, IDeepCloneable<CloudIdentityCustomerAccount>, IBufferMessage, IMessage
Reference documentation and code samples for the Cloud Channel v1 API class CloudIdentityCustomerAccount.
Entity representing a Cloud Identity account that may be
associated with a Channel Services API partner.
If owned = true, the name of the customer that owns the Cloud Identity
account.
Customer_name uses the format:
accounts/{account_id}/customers/{customer_id}
